Students of Hempfield Area High School’s Project 18 class visited with fourth graders at West Point Elementary on Wednesday.

Project 18 is a state and local government class that originally was spearheaded by the state of Pennsylvania in response to 18-year-olds being given the right to vote.

The elective class is celebrating its 50th anniversary this year.
